In construction power environments, the Powbinet system plays a crucial role in three-level power distribution and three-level protection. The first level is the main distribution cabinet, the second level is the sub-distribution cabinets, and the third level is the switch box. The distribution cabinet needs to draw three-phase power and ground wire from the transformer side to form a main circuit, serving as the core of the system. Based on field practice, the main distribution cabinet should adopt a bottom-in, bottom-out structure, with copper busbars used for the main busbar connection to improve conductivity. An internal metering system should be installed to provide a stable power supply for subsequent levels.
